    Hy everybody,

    I have question about the use of spybot. I scan my disc, spybot gives me 4 real threats found. I put the fix problems button, the list is cleaned in spybot BUT I launch a scan again the same four problems appear. I cannot manage to get information about where they are located in my disk, so that <i cannot delete them.

    What I did wrong ?

    thanks for help !

    Please post a log of the actual detections you are getting. To do that:
    • Run another scan/fix.
    • When the scan/fix completes, right click on the results list, select "Copy results to clipboard".
    • Then paste (Ctrl+V) those results to a new post in this thread.

    Note: If the listing has more than the four (4) detections are questioning, please indicate which are the repetitive detections.
